ESL Curriculum Development and Accreditation Expert

About the founder: Our founder is Jenny Hickman-Ronquillo. She is a graduate of the University of Notre Dame and has a master's degree in international education from the School for International Training. She has 22 years of experience working in the field of education as a teacher, administrator, and trainer. In the field of English language education, she has earned a CELTA Pass A, has received the distinction of "Highly Qualified" on the ESL Praxis, and is a certified BEST Plus examiner. She also has experience as Hawaii's Team Leader and Trainer for the Cambridge Speaking Exam.   She served as the President of Hawaii TESOL for 2 years and Past President for one year and was the Secretary for WATESOL in Washington DC. She has a passion for education and for supporting educators in all that they do.
